TICKET-2087: Connection failures when the Crumwell storefront evaluates the 2 p.m. order cutoff. The cutoff check queries the bakery schedule table directly, and the pool exhausts under lunch traffic, so late orders slip through. Short-term fix: raise the pool size and add a retry. To reproduce locally, point your client at the following.

database URL for kahif-fahaf: redis://eliax_svc:yN@db-bcc9.ordinhq.internal:5432/aldok

Heads up: the FareSplit pricing experiment on Tixaroo just tripped an anomaly alert — discount codes are being applied to more sessions than the experiment's 5% bucket should allow. Probably a bucketing bug, but worth a security pass since pricing overrides are involved. The experiment config and live session counts are on the internal dashboard here.

runbook for tagug-hafog: https://jira.lumiclabs.internal/projects/pages/pages/9773c0d8

**Q: What happens when an export from Veldrix fails mid-run?**

Failed exports are retried automatically up to three times with exponential backoff. Each retry is logged with the original request hash, and partial output is discarded rather than resumed, so no stale data can leak into the final archive. Audit entries for all retry attempts are retained for ninety days. The full retry policy and logging format are documented on the internal page below.

wiki page, baguf-kahap: https://confluence.tolvaqsys.internal/browse/display/projects/8d5f528f